The cost of living crisis continues to affect major democracies, generating frustration among voters and weakening traditional political alliances.

The cost of living crisis, which influenced global politics last year, persists, affecting major democracies. An international survey conducted by POLITICO shows that voter frustration in the USA, the United Kingdom, France, Germany, and Canada regarding the cost of living remains a strong force. In the USA, 65% of voters believe the economic situation has worsened, while in the United Kingdom, 77% feel the same. In France, 45% of adults say their country is stagnating, and in Germany, 78% state that the cost of living has increased.

This economic crisis has led to a decline in the popularity of leaders and created opportunities for opposition parties. Voters perceive the crisis as a systemic issue, not a personal one, which complicates the management of the situation by governments. In the context of upcoming elections, messages related to affordability will be essential, and leaders from different countries are seeking solutions to address voter dissatisfaction.
